In a world filled with constant planning and uncertainty, Simone Ashley (actress from Netflix's 'Bridgerton') shares her perspective on managing overthinking. She urges individuals to stop projecting too far into the future, attributing such tendencies to the ego's need for control and validation. Ashley's quote, 'Stop thinking light years ahead,' encourages a shift towards mindfulness and gratitude, allowing people to appreciate their current achievements instead of being trapped in hypothetical scenarios. Her rise to fame has highlighted the pressures of ambition, yet she emphasizes the importance of balance in pursuing goals while remaining grounded. Ashley practices daily gratitude, reflecting on her support system and personal milestones, which helps counteract the urge to constantly look ahead. As she expands her career into film and music, Ashley continues to advocate for a balanced approach to ambition and self-care, making her insights particularly relatable for millennials and Gen Z navigating today's hyper-connected environment.
